Lifestyle variables and the risk of myocardial infarction in the General Practice Research Database
BACKGROUND: The primary objective of this study is to estimate the association between body mass index (BMI) and the risk of first acute myocardial infarction (AMI). As a secondary objective, we considered the association between other lifestyle variables, smoking and heavy alcohol use, and AMI risk...
